Ok, somethingfishy, there's no guarantee that this will work, but I think there's a good chance it might solve your problem.

First, make sure that the MarineAquarium application is not running.

Next, go to your root level library - open the preferences folder and find the file "com.prolific.ScreenSaver.MarineAquarium2Time.plis t" and trash it.

Now go to your users library - open the preferences folder - in there, open the folder called "ByHost" and find the file "com.prolific.ScreenSaver.MarineAquarium2Time.0DD6 3505-9614-5135-BB56-8EC08CE8B66B.plist" and trash it.

Finally, restart the MarineAquarium application, reenter your license code, reset all your preferences and select the fish.

Hopefully, that will do it.
